Advanced Lens Technology
The newly introduced M.Zuiko Digital 17mm F1.8 II and M.Zuiko Digital 25mm F1.8 II lenses feature significant improvements over their predecessors, marking a step forward in lens technology. Both lenses are designed with enhanced weather sealing (IPX1) to protect against dust and moisture, making them ideal for photographers who work in diverse environments.
Balancing Weight and Performance
The OM System’s lenses offer an impressive balance of weight and performance. The 17mm F1.8 II is crafted with a slightly reduced weight of 112 grams, thanks to improved construction, while the 25mm F1.8 II weighs 156 grams. These refinements in lens construction ensure that photographers can achieve superior image quality without being burdened by excessive weight.

Price and Accessibility
Being priced at 550 USD (approximately 19,000 THB) and 500 USD (approximately 17,000 THB) respectively, these lenses are positioned as affordable high-performance options for both amateur and professional photographers. This pricing strategy aligns with the trend towards democratizing high-quality photography equipment.
